Best Bacon Sandwich with Caramelized Onions Recipe

Best Bacon Sandwich with Caramelized Onions Recipe

When it comes to comfort food, few things can beat the satisfaction of biting into a perfectly crafted bacon sandwich with caramelized onions. The crispy, savory bacon paired with the sweet, tender caramelized onions creates a harmonious symphony of flavors and textures that will leave your taste buds singing. Whether you’re looking for a hearty breakfast, a satisfying lunch, or a late-night snack, this recipe has you covered. So, let’s dive right into crafting this mouthwatering masterpiece.

Table of Contents

  1. Introduction
  2. Ingredients
  3. Instructions
    • 3.1 Caramelizing the Onions
    • 3.2 Preparing the Bacon
    • 3.3 Assembling the Sandwich
  4. Variations
  5. Serving Suggestions
  6. Storage Tips
  7. Healthier Options
  8. Conclusion


The bacon sandwich with caramelized onions is a true classic. It’s a combination of simple ingredients that, when prepared with care, can elevate your culinary experience to a whole new level. Whether you’re a bacon aficionado or just looking for a delicious treat, you’re in for a treat.

Before you begin, gather the following ingredients:

  • 8 slices of thick-cut bacon
  • 2 large onions, thinly sliced
  • 2 tablespoons of olive oil
  • 1 tablespoon of butter
  • 8 slices of your favorite bread
  • Lettuce leaves (optional)
  • Tomato slices (optional)
  • Condiments of your choice (mayonnaise, ketchup, or mustard)


3.1 Caramelizing the Onions

  • Heat the olive oil and butter in a skillet over medium-low heat.
  • Add the thinly sliced onions and sauté them slowly until they become soft and golden brown, stirring occasionally. This process can take about 20-30 minutes. Be patient; the caramelization is worth it.

3.2 Preparing the Bacon

  • While the onions are caramelizing, cook the bacon in a separate skillet until it reaches your desired level of crispiness. Drain excess grease on paper towels.

3.3 Assembling the Sandwich

  • Toast the slices of bread to your liking.
  • Spread your chosen condiments on the bread slices.
  • Place a generous portion of caramelized onions on one slice.
  • Layer the crispy bacon on top of the onions.
  • If desired, add lettuce leaves and tomato slices for freshness.
  • Top with another slice of bread to complete the sandwich.


Feel free to get creative with your bacon sandwich. You can add slices of avocado, a fried egg, or even a slice of cheese to take it to the next level.

Serving Suggestions

Serve your bacon sandwich with caramelized onions alongside a crisp salad, potato chips, or a bowl of hot tomato soup for a satisfying meal.

Storage Tips

If you have any leftover caramelized onions, store them in an airtight container in the refrigerator for up to a week. Reheat them gently in a skillet or microwave before using them again.

Healthier Options

If you’re looking for a lighter version of this sandwich, consider using turkey bacon and whole-grain bread. You can also reduce the amount of butter and oil used to caramelize the onions.


A bacon sandwich with caramelized onions is a delightful indulgence that can brighten any mealtime. The combination of crispy bacon and sweet, tender onions is simply irresistible. Whether you enjoy it as a breakfast treat, a hearty lunch, or a late-night snack, you’re in for a culinary delight that’s hard to beat.

So, what are you waiting for? Gather your ingredients and start sizzling up some bacon, because this sandwich is calling your name. Get ready to savor every mouthwatering bite!

Source: theendlessmeal.com

